Trading212 is a reputable CFD broker regulated by two top-tier regulators (CySEC and FCA). They offer users access to 7,000+ trading instruments including CFDs on forex, stocks, indexes, commodities and real stocks & ETFs. Trading 212 has two proprietary platforms; one for stocks and ETFs and the other one for CFDs. Both platforms are intuitively designed, and offer beginner to advanced trading features. These include dynamic charting, multiple advanced order types, and technical analysis tools like indicators.

Trading 212 has average trading fees compared to similar brokers like Pepperstone and IC Markets. They offer free stock and ETF trading, while forex trading fees are high. The broker does not charge deposit, withdrawal on inactivity fees.

Trading212’s customer support is available by live chat and email in English, German, French, and 5 other languages.

XM is a Best-in-Class broker offering a complete MetaTrader suite coupled with upgrades to enhance trading experience and use of custom indicators. Through its various brands, XM offers traders a total of 1,230 CFDs across multiple asset classes, including forex, cryptos, stocks and CFDs.

XM offers low min deposits and wide range of account types. XM Forex offers low spreads and flexible lot sizes and is considered an average-risk trader. They are privately owned and do not operate a bank.

XM is regulated and authorized by the Australian Securities & Investment Commission (ASIC) and the UK’s Financial Conduct Authority (FCA)
